"Acapulco," the Apple TV+ comedy, is a study in duality. It splits its narrative between the shimmering, neon-soaked nostalgia of 1984 and the grounded, slightly melancholic reality of the present day. The show is bathed in the warm, golden hour glow of memory. Ironically, watching Episode 4 in 480p enhances this effect.
